These images often promote unrealistic and unobtainable body ideals. Stylists and photographers use digital technology to create these ideal images, which can’t be achieved by real people. People should be aware of the media’s effect on body image. Photos often don’t accurately represent their subjects.

Positive body image is important because it helps prevent the development of eating disorders. A positive body image can help a person maintain a healthy lifestyle.

Body image is often shaped during late childhood and adolescence. But body dissatisfaction affects people of all ages. It’s as common for middle-aged people as it is for young adults.

Children and teens need guidance to avoid a negative body image in their adult life.

People of any age can have negative body images.
